You can't really prevent it. If your walls are washable use Greased Lightning. It's an all purpose spray cleaner. I discovered this product about 5 or 6 yrs. ago and it is the best I have ever found. Wash your walls and ceilings down with it about every 6 mos. It's easy. No scrubbing. Smoke comes right off. If they are not washable then you must paint.
